Abstract

Singapore has one of the strictest debt relief systems worldwide. We merge a large dataset on the residences of adult Singaporean citizens with a bankruptcy dataset to investigate the effect of parental bankruptcy on children’s financial behavior in adulthood. Children whose parents declared bankruptcy during their childhood years (before 17 years of age) are 2-8 percentage points less likely to declare bankruptcy than their older siblings who were over 18 years old during the bankruptcy event. These results contribute to the debate on the leniency of debt relief policies by revealing that strict bankruptcy laws have persistent, potentially intergenerational, effects.
